What is certain, though, is that the PM and his entourage will fly in far more luxurious, safe and functional conditions. The US government has cleared the delivery to India of the first of three custom-built, high-security VIP aircraft.

The delivery of these, the first of which is scheduled for the end of July, was held up by Washington's insistence on adequately safeguarding the top-secret security and communications equipment that is fitted on board.
